Things to do: Bulls Bay Preserve

When you think of Florida, you don’t really think of high vistas, hiking to scenic overlooks – or waterfalls??? Well, once again, in Northeast Florida we have something unexpected to see: a waterfall. Located in Bulls Bay Preserve in west Jax, which consists of 1,222 acres of wetlands, and has tributaries to the Ortega and […]
